Time to buy shares?
Apparently, JD Whetherspoon shares fell, after the company issued a profits warning. The pub management firm is worried, that the smoking ban, to be introduced in Britain this summer, will reduce earnings in the short run.

Cassini - web server in .NET
Some time ago Microsoft released a free sample - an HTTP server, written completely in .NET and able to host ASP.NET applications. It has been extended and improved by some other company, which now makes it available for download.
GMail MIDLet
Google allow you to install a Java MIDLet (a small Java application for mobile platforms), which gives you access to your GMail account. Current version is 1.1.1.
London to have its own domain
An article claims, that there is a proposition to create either ldn.uk or .london domain. Great idea, but what about other cities?
The idea is actually not that new. There is an unofficial domain for St. Petersburg - spb.ru.
Hedge funds no longer effective
Heiko Ebens, a Merrill Lynch director, claimed, that hedge fund industry has ceased to deliver higher than average returns and can be mostly replaced by index trackers. Merrill Lynch's trackers, for instance.
